项目方案:连接Sentinel模式的Redis集群
1. 项目背景
在使用Redis作为数据存储时,Sentinel模式是一种常见的部署方式,通过Sentinel可以实现Redis集群的高可用和自动故障转移。而Another Redis Desktop Manager是一个功能强大的Redis客户端工具,可用于管理多个Redis实例。因此,本项目旨在探讨如何使用Another Redis Desktop Manager连接Sentinel模式的Redis集群。
2. 连接步骤
2.1 安装Another Redis Desktop Manager
首先,需要下载并安装Another Redis Desktop Manager。可以从官方网站或GitHub下载安装包,并按照提示进行安装。
2.2 配置Sentinel模式
在Redis的Sentinel模式中,需要配置主节点和哨兵节点的信息。可以创建一个配置文件sentinel.conf
,示例如下:
port 26379
sentinel monitor mymaster 127.0.0.1 6379 2
sentinel down-after-milliseconds mymaster 60000
sentinel parallel-syncs mymaster 1
sentinel failover-timeout mymaster 180000
2.3 连接Another Redis Desktop Manager
-
打开Another Redis Desktop Manager,点击“连接”按钮。
-
在弹出的窗口中,选择“Sentinel”作为连接类型。
-
填写Sentinel节点的信息,包括主节点的地址、端口和名称等。
-
点击“连接”按钮,等待连接成功。
3. 项目成果
通过以上步骤,成功连接Another Redis Desktop Manager到Sentinel模式的Redis集群,可以方便地管理和操作Redis集群中的数据。
代码示例
port 26379
sentinel monitor mymaster 127.0.0.1 6379 2
sentinel down-after-milliseconds mymaster 60000
sentinel parallel-syncs mymaster 1
sentinel failover-timeout mymaster 180000
表格示例
主机名 | 端口 | 类型 |
---|---|---|
127.0.0.1 | 6379 | 主节点 |
127.0.0.1 | 26379 | 哨兵节点 |
引用形式的描述信息
在Redis的Sentinel模式中,需要配置主节点和哨兵节点的信息。可以创建一个配置文件sentinel.conf
。
结语
通过本项目方案,我们可以使用Another Redis Desktop Manager连接Sentinel模式的Redis集群,方便地管理和操作Redis数据。希望本方案能对相关项目的开发和应用提供一些帮助。